Elaine
> 3 dayNeeded an umbrella that would fit in my backpack for work. This is perfect. The umbrella folds up and fits in one of the mesh bottle carriers on the side of the backpack. The button release on the handle works smoothly and is easy to use. The venting in the fabric also seems to help with wind resistance to help from turning inside out in strong winds. Very happy with the purchase.

Vibliophile
> 3 dayGot this for my daughter whos going to college in the Dallas area. Her first week there, an enthusiastic thunderstorm whooshed thru, & she got to test it. It had no problem standing up to the gusts & keeping her dry (well the part covered by the umbrella, at any rate). The umbrella is a little wider than the norm; it can fit two. Its also a little bit heavier than average with its sturdy structure that can stand up to wind gusts; however, my daughter didnt find its weight to be a problem. Were all definitely pleased with this purchase!
